Part one: Natural Light Portrait Classroom session

Wednesday, September 29, 2021, 6:00-8:00 pm

The classroom session covers camera settings, exposure modes, metering modes, ISO, White Balance. I also discuss elements that you need to consider for choosing an outdoor spot, modifying light using reflectors or other modifiers. You learn female and male posing skillsand how to create natural-looking poses, and more.

Flash Portrait Photography 

(Outdoor and Indoor technique)

Flash Photography is entirely different from constant light photography. The Flash Portrait Photography Class covers the extra techniques you need to capture stunning portraits indoors or outdoors.

Part one: Flash Portrait Photography Classroom Session:

Wednesday, October 6, 2021, 6.00 to 8 pm

In this two-hour classroom session, we discuss the technical differences between flash and constant light and the camera setups for flash as the primary light source or fill-light. There are also lessons on Off-Camera Flash settings. The Manual flash techniques and uses of flash modifiers are part of this class, plus much more.
